Statute of limitations

In some cases, Erb's palsy is the result of a birth injury that can affect a nerve bundle called the brachial plexus. This nerve group runs from the spinal cord, through the neck, and then into the arm. The injuries to this region can cause weakness in the arm and hand, but many of these injuries are preventable.

Some risk factors increase the chance of a child developing Erb's palsy for example, breech birth or shoulder dystocia. Medical professionals might not be able to stop these complications but they must monitor the mother and baby for any potential issues to determine whether the need for a Cesarean is required.

Erb's palsy is a birth injury that causes the brachial muscle to be stretched or damaged during delivery. This condition can cause serious complications such as limited mobility, a decrease in arm strength and depression. Many people suffering from this condition are unable to work or participate in sports. In addition, they are unable perform daily tasks or look after themselves.

Medical negligence is the main cause of this condition. This can include any failure on the part of doctors to ensure that their patients are safe during labor and delivery. This could also mean excessive force. In certain instances this force may cause the shoulder to become lodged against the pubic bone, the condition is known as shoulder dystocia.
